**Company Overview**: Mint Smartwash (“Mint”) is an unparalleled growth story in the express tunnel car wash market space, strategically headquartered in Calgary, Alberta, with operations located in Western Canada and Montana, USA. The mission of Mint Smartwash is _To provide a superior car wash experience delivering epic shine while saving time and feeling mint _Mint is highly focused on capitalizing on their successes to date, as an industry leader, innovator, and employer of choice to expand their presence across geographical markets. The Mint leadership team is a dedicated group of car wash enthusiasts with strong operational and business competencies exemplifying a growth mindset, in the pursuit of excellence. At Mint we look to SHINE everyday through living our corporate values of being MAVERICKS, helping our COMMUNITIES, investing in the future of our PEOPLE, neutralizing our ENVIRONMENTAL impact and delivering EXCELLENCE in customer experience. **REPORTING** Reports directly to site General Manager and takes direction from Area Manager South **Why does this role exist?** - The purpose of this role is to support the Company in achieving its mission by ensuring that each express car wash location delivers the "Mint experience" and focuses on building our membership base through exceptional customer service. - The Assistant Manager is responsible for creating a positive and inclusive work environment that aligns with our corporate values and fosters employee satisfaction. - To execute our Mission of providing our customers with a superior car wash experience delivering epic shine while saving time and feeling mint **Level Scope**: Oversees all aspects of local car wash operations from the moment a customer enters the lot until exit. The Assistant Manager is responsible for developing and supporting a team of associates in the delivery of our Mission - ensuring customers receive customer service and an excellent car wash that leaves them “Feeling Mint.” You’re responsible for the development and support of our site employees, ensuring that the follow standard operating procedures and are always working safely. You’ll be accountable for customer satisfaction and ensuring any complaints are logged and responded to in an appropriate amount of time. You’ll also take the initiative in ensuring that the site is following all maintenance and repair programs and will become knowledgeable in the wash systems. **KEY RESPONSIBILITIES** - You’ll develop employees that have the attributes Mint has determined we require to be successful and support them through coaching and hands-on training. - You’ll be a mentor and coach to Supervisors on how to motivate the employees and ensure that our people are performing their job duties. - You’ll lead by example during peak customer hours, support and facilitate sales, load in the tunnel and engage customers for feedback. - You’ll be accountable to ensure employees comply with employment policies, corporate values, SOP and government legislations. - You’ll build and nurture a high-performing team by creating a fun work environment, living the company values and motivating employees to progress through the competency-based training program - You’ll assist in monitoring quality and actively participate in the maintenance and repair of the facility as required. - You’ll ensure that customer complaints and incidents are handled in a professional manner and closed out within the required timeframe. - You’ll manage the incident investigation process to ensure that all vehicle incidents are handled in a timely, professional manner and the actions are in line with Company policy. - You’ll be a safety champion at the location, bringing forward and implementing ideas for improving the safety management system and safety culture. - You’ll participate in safety meetings, support health and safety committee members, and review and provide suggestions on hazard ID reports. **Salary**: $19.00-$22.00 per hour **Benefits**: - Dental care - Vision care Flexible Language Requirement: - French not required Schedule: - 8 hour shift - Monday to Friday - Weekends as needed Supplemental pay types: - Bonus pay - Commission pay Ability to commute/relocate: - Regina, SK S4N 0P1: reliably commute or plan to relocate before starting work (required) **Experience**: - Retail management: 2 years (preferred) - Sales: 2 years (preferred) Work Location: In person
